У меня есть вход и список данных в качестве автозаполнения поиска с динамическими данными.
Когда я набираю «F» на своем входе, я ищу с помощью своих конечных точек те элементы, которые соответствуют моему запросу. Такие как
<form >
<input list="browsers" name="browser">
<datalist id="browsers">
<option value="Firefox">
<option value="Chrome">
<option value="Opera">
<option value="Safari">
</datalist>
<input type="submit">
</form>
Результаты отображаются правильно, когда вы ищете что-то вроде «F».
Результаты после удаления "F":
![enter image description here](https://i.stack.imgur.com/WyHau.png)
Моя проблема заключается в том, что когда я удаляю свой запрос из своего ввода, и запрос пуст "", я все равно получаю те же результаты, и я не могу скрыть этот раскрывающийся список, пока не нажму нигде.
Как я могу скрыть этот выпадающий список, пока я не решу снова начать ввод?
Я использую Google Chrome Версия 66.0.3359.139 (Официальная сборка) (64-разрядная версия)